Selecting Destinations
Enter an Address
To find a location by address, you can specify a:
City first
If you do not know the exact street number.
Street first
If you do not know the actual city.
Search for POI
Points of Interest, (POIs) are useful locations that are organized according to particular cri-
teria. POIs include airports, restaurants, hotels, gas stations, government offices, banks,
hospitals, shopping centers, etc. Icons representing the POIs can be displayed on the
map.
Nearby
POIs nearby are special destinations that are located
within a given radius of your current location. This means
you can always find the nearest gas station, for example,
no matter where you are.
Nationwide
POIs of nationwide significance are airports, places of
interest, national monuments, etc. This enables you to find
places of interest, for example, without having to know the
actual place where it is located.
In a City
POIs in a given location can be useful when navigating in
an unfamiliar town.
Direct Access
POI direct access system contains three categories of
special destinations. POIs in your vicinity that correspond
to these categories can be listed quickly, without the need
for additional entry.
By Tapping on the Map
You may indicate a destination directly on the map. In addition to towns and streets, you
may also select POIs.
